I-XLR 3-Pin i-Female Audio Connector isisiseko kwi-industry audio, eyaziwa ngokuhlala kwayo kunye nokukwazi ukukhusela ukuphazamiseka okungafunekiyo. Yenzelwe ngokukodwa imiqondiso yomsindo elungelelanisiweyo, i-3-PIN XLR Ci-onector iye yaba lukhetho lokuya kwiingcali kunye nabathandi ngokufanayo.

Enye yezinto eziphambili ze-XLR 3-Pin Female Audio Connector yikhono layo lokuthwala imiqondiso yomsindo elinganayo. Iimpawu zomsindo ezilungeleleneyo ziyimfuneko ekugcineni isandi esikumgangatho ophezulu kunye nokunciphisa impembelelo yokuphazamiseka. Isidibanisi se-XLR sifezekisa oku ngokusebenzisa izikhonkwane ezintathu ukuthwala isandi somsindo, kunye nepini enye enikezelwe kwisignali efanelekileyo, enye kwisignali engalunganga, kunye neyesithathu esebenza njengomhlaba. Olu lungelelwaniso lulungelelanisiweyo lunceda ukurhoxisa naluphi na uphazamiseko lwangaphandle olunokuthi lucholwe ecaleni kwentambo, okukhokelela kwisicoci kunye nesingqinisiso somsindo esithembekileyo.


Ukongeza kuyilo lwayo olulungelelanisiweyo, i-XLR ye-3-Pin yesiQhagamshelwano se-Audio sasetyhini iyanconywa nangokuhlala kwayo ixesha elide. Yakhiwe ngezixhobo ezomeleleyo kunye nesixhobo sokutshixa esikhuselekileyo, izihlanganisi ze-XLR zakhelwe ukumelana nobunzima bokusetyenziswa kobuchwephesha. Oku kubenza babe lolona khetho lufanelekileyo losetyenziso lwesandi esiphilayo, ukurekhodwa kwestudiyo, kunye nayo nayiphi na enye imeko apho ukuthembeka kubaluleke kakhulu. Indlela yokutshixa ekhuselekileyo iqinisekisa ukuba isiqhagamshelo sihlala siqinile, sithintela ukuqhawula ngengozi kunye nokukwazi ukulahleka komqondiso.

Ngaphaya koko, ukukwazi kweXLR ukukwazi ukuthintela ukuphazamiseka okungafunekiyo yeyona ndawo iphambili yokuthengisa. Ukuphazamiseka kunokubonakala ngeendlela ezahlukeneyo, ezifana nokuphazamiseka kwe-electromagnetic interference (EMI) kunye nokuphazamiseka kwamaza kanomathotholo (RFI), kwaye kunokuthoba umgangatho wesandi somsindo. Uyilo lwesixhumi se-XLR, kunye nokulungelelaniswa kwayo kunye nokukhusela, kunceda ukunciphisa ezi ntlobo zokuphazamiseka, okubangelwa ukucoca kunye nesignali yomsindo ehambelanayo.


Ngaphandle kwezakhono zayo zobugcisa, i-XLR 3-Pin Female Audio Connector nayo iyahambelana ngokubanzi kunye noluhlu lwezixhobo zomsindo. Ukusuka kwii-microphone kunye ne-amplifiers ukudibanisa i-consoles kunye ne-interface ye-audio, izixhumi ze-XLR ziyinto eqhelekileyo kwizixhobo ezininzi zomsindo. Oku kuguquguquka kubenza ukhetho olufanelekileyo lokuqhagamshela iziqwenga ezahlukeneyo zezixhobo kwaye ziqinisekisa ukuba zihlala zisinxibelelanisi esifanelekileyo nesisetyenziswa ngokubanzi kushishino lweaudio.
